Dairy-Free Savory Muffins with Sun-Dried Tomatoes and Olives

Delicious and savory muffins made with dairy-free milk and filled with sun-dried tomatoes, olives, and herbs. Great for a grab-and-go breakfast.

20m prep + 25m cook6 servings
Contains wheatDAIRY-freeEGG-free
250 cal|5g protein|30g carbs|12g fat|3g fiber

Ingredients

  • 2 cups All-Purpose Flour
  • 2 teaspoons Baking Powder
  • 1/2 teaspoon Salt
  • 1 cup Dairy-Free Milk
  • 1/4 cup Olive Oil
  • 1/2 cup Sun-Dried Tomatoes
  • 1/2 cup Olives
  • 2 tablespoons Fresh Herbs
  • 2 tablespoons Flaxseed Meal
  • 6 tablespoons Water

Instructions

  1. 1Preheat oven to 375°F (190°C).
  2. 2Combine flaxseed meal and water. Let sit 5 minutes to thicken.
  3. 3In a large bowl, whisk together flour, baking powder, and salt.
  4. 4In a separate bowl, combine dairy-free milk, olive oil, and flaxseed mixture.
  5. 5Pour the wet ingredients into the dry ingredients and mix until just combined.
  6. 6Stir in sun-dried tomatoes, olives, and fresh herbs.
  7. 7Grease or line a muffin tin.
  8. 8Fill each muffin cup about 3/4 full.
  9. 9Bake for 20-25 minutes, or until a toothpick inserted into the center comes out clean.
  10. 10Let cool slightly before serving.
